活动报名系统的开发步骤是
发布日期:2023-12-26 10:40:32

我有开发需求

  • 联系电话:

    *
  • 6+7等于

活动报名系统的开发步骤
随着互联网的普及和移动设备的普及,越来越多的人通过线上渠道参加各种活动。因此,活动报名系统的需求也越来越大。本文将介绍如何开发一个活动报名系统,帮助读者了解开发过程的各个步骤。
一、需求分析
在开发活动报名系统之前,首先需要进行需求分析。需要考虑以下几个方面:
1. 用户群体:要明确系统的用户群体,例如主办方、参与者、管理员等。
2. 活动类型:要明确系统支持的活动类型,例如会议、讲座、展览、比赛等。
3. 功能需求:要明确系统需要实现哪些功能,例如报名、支付、签到、查询等。
4. 数据需求:要明确系统需要哪些数据,例如活动信息、用户信息、报名信息等。
5. 安全性需求:要考虑系统的安全性,例如用户密码加密、数据备份等。
二、系统设计
在需求分析的基础上,进行系统设计。需要考虑以下几个方面:
1. 系统架构:确定系统的架构,例如前端、后端、数据库等。
2. 数据库设计:设计数据库表结构,包括活动表、用户表、报名表等。
3. 功能模块设计:将系统功能划分为模块,例如报名模块、支付模块、签到模块等。
4. 界面设计:设计系统的界面,例如注册界面、登录界面、报名界面等。
5. 系统流程:确定系统的流程,例如用户注册、登录、报名、支付等流程。
三、系统开发
在系统设计的基础上,进行系统开发。需要考虑以下几个方面:
1. 开发环境:确定开发环境,例如开发工具、操作系统、数据库等。
2. 编程语言:选择编程语言,例如 Java、Python、PHP 等。
3. 数据库开发:编写数据库脚本,建立数据库表结构。
4. 功能实现:编写代码实现系统功能,例如编写前端代码、后端代码等。
5. 测试:进行系统测试,确保系统功能的正确性。
四、系统部署
在系统开发的基础上,进行系统部署。需要考虑以下几个方面:
1. 服务器:选择服务器,并安装操作系统、数据库等。
2. 网络环境:配置网络环境,例如 DNS、DHCP、网络接口等。
3. 数据库部署:部署数据库,并建立数据库连接。
4. 系统部署:将系统部署到服务器上,并配置系统环境。
5. 安全性配置:配置系统的安全性,例如防火墙、安全组等。
五、系统维护
在系统部署的基础上,进行系统维护。需要考虑以下几个方面:
1. 系统监控:监控系统运行状态,及时发现系统问题。
2. 系统更新:定期更新系统,确保系统始终处于最新状态。
3. 数据备份:定期备份数据,防止数据丢失。
4. 用户支持:提供用户支持,帮助用户解决系统使用过程中遇到的问题。
5. 系统优化:优化系统性能,提高系统运行效率。
综上所述,本文详细介绍了活动报名系统的开发步骤,包括需求分析、系统设计、系统开发、系统部署和系统维护等五个方面,帮助读者了解开发过程的各个步骤。开发邦长期为客户提供活动报名系统软件开发服务,满足客户对活动报名系统的个性化需求。开发邦活动报名系统支持内网部署、私有云部署、公有云部署,支持根据客户个性化需求进行活动报名系统定制开发,支持定制开发移动端和微信端,提供活动报名系统软件开发服务,提供长期的运营技术维护和售后技术支持。

开发邦 专业软件定制开发服务
电话:189-1061-4217
点击拨打电话
微信:kaifabangbj
点击复制微信号
QQ:1974355859
相关推荐